簡體   English   中英

perl WIN32 :: OLE-如何移動Excel工作表(或更改位置)

[英]perl WIN32::OLE - HowTo move Excel Worksheet (or change position)

使用Win32 :: OLE模塊操作Windows Excel的Perl命令列表中,提到了如何在現有WorkSheet之前或之后添加Excel WorkSheet!

我想移動,因此在另一個WorkSheet之前或之后更改現有WorkSheet的位置。 我該如何實現? 難道僅僅是更換add$Book->Worksheets->Add({After => $workbook->Worksheets($workbook->Worksheets->{Count})}); move (如果要copy ,也可以復制)?

謝謝您的提示! 問候勞倫特

您需要將Worksheet.Move方法與After屬性一起使用

我不是perl專家,但是語法應為:

$Book->Worksheets("Sheet1")->Move({After => $workbook->Worksheets($workbook->Worksheets("Sheet2"))});

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M